    Forged during COVID-19 lockdown in a Melbourne house studio, Playlunch is the chaotic, genre-blending fusion of retro dance music, late ’90s/early 2000s Australian nostalgia and tongue-in-cheek suburban swagger, the band has carved out its own irreverent lane dubbed “Bogan Funk.”
